How can I get a smoother colour finish with gel polish?

It can be tempting to load more product onto the brush for a smoother finish, but controlled application is what actually delivers a clean result. Thick coats can flood the cuticle area, create uneven curing, and contribute to lifting over time. Before you begin, proper nail preparation also plays an important role in achieving a smooth finish.

Before applying gel polish, make sure the nail surface is thoroughly prepped, cleaned, and ready for colour. Then, apply thin, even coats and avoid overloading the brush, as a small amount of product often goes further than you might expect.

Apply a controlled amount of polish near the centre of the nail, then guide it towards the sidewalls and the free edge. Leave a fine margin around the cuticle and sidewalls for a cleaner, salon-quality result. If the colour looks slightly sheer after the first coat, resist the urge to apply a thick second layer. Instead, a second thin coat usually creates a more professional-looking finish.

For deeper shades, lightly cap the free edge to help support wear. If any polish touches the surrounding skin, remove it before curing. This helps keep the finished set neat and reduces the chance of lifting around the edges.

Do I need to mix or roll gel polish before using it?

Yes, it’s good practice to gently roll gel polish before use, especially if the bottle has been stored for some time.

Like many pigmented formulas, gel polish can settle over time, and rolling the bottle helps redistribute the colour for a more consistent application. This step is particularly useful for highly pigmented shades, lighter colours, shimmer finishes, and bottles that have been stored for several weeks between uses.

Avoid shaking the bottle aggressively, as this can introduce air bubbles into the product that may become visible during application. Instead, roll the bottle between your palms for a short time before opening it. The warmth from your hands can also help redistribute the pigments evenly.

Once opened, wipe excess product from the brush against the inside neck of the bottle so you can apply a controlled amount to each nail. This simple habit helps create a cleaner colour result across the entire set.

For home users, rolling the bottle before application can help reduce patchy coverage and uneven pigment distribution that can make DIY nail work frustrating. For nail technicians, it supports colour consistency between clients and helps keep each service reliable. A few seconds of preparation at this stage can save time correcting streaks or applying additional coats later in the service.

What base coat and top coat should I use with gel polish colours?

Choosing a compatible base coat and top coat is an important part of achieving long-lasting, salon-quality results. A suitable base coat helps the colour layer adhere to the natural nail or enhancement surface, while a top coat protects the finished colour and provides the desired finish, whether that’s high gloss or matte.

When using gel polish, we offer compatible base and top coat options to suit a range of nail types and services. Natural nails work well with a compatible gel base, while enhancements may require the colour to be applied over a properly finished acrylic, gel, or builder surface. Choose a top coat that matches your preferred finish.

For the best results, apply thin layers and cure each product according to its instructions. While some products from different systems may be compatible, using NSI Nails products together provides a system designed to support smooth application, good retention, and consistent results.

How should I store gel polish colours so they stay in good condition?

Store gel polish in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ight, heat, and active nail lamps. Always close the lid firmly after use and keep the bottle upright where possible. Proper storage helps maintain the formula and keeps the product ready for future applications.

If polish has collected around the rim, wipe the bottle neck before closing the lid. This helps it seal properly and reduces product buildup around the opening. Keep the brush inside the bottle when not in use, and avoid leaving the bottle open longer than necessary while working.

Whether you’re a nail technician or a home user, storing your bottles in an organised drawer or case makes them easier to find and helps protect them from unnecessary light exposure and accidental damage. Good storage habits also support cleaner bottles and reliable product performance over time.
